The Chuda Turnia is a mountain in the Polish West Tatras with an altitude of 1858 meters.

Location and surroundings

North of the summit is the Dolina Kościeliska , specifically its hanging valley Dolina Pyszniańska .

tourism

The Chuda Turnia is popular with hikers.

Routes to the summit

The hiking trail to the Chuda Turnia leads along the main ridge of the Tatra Mountains and the Polish-Slovak border.

The Ornak Hut , Kondratowa Hut and Chochołowska Hut are suitable starting points for climbing out of the valleys .
